Understanding EQ Settings for Webcam Microphones

EQ settings control the balance of different frequency ranges in your microphone audio. By adjusting these frequencies, you can tailor your sound to suit your environment and personal preferences. In 2026, advancements in AI-driven EQ algorithms allow for real-time, automatic optimization, but manual adjustments remain valuable for fine-tuning.

Key Frequency Ranges to Adjust

  • Bass (20-250 Hz): Controls depth and warmth. Reduce if there’s muddiness or excessive rumble.
  • Mids (250-2000 Hz): Critical for voice clarity. Boost slightly to improve intelligibility.
  • Treble (2000-8000 Hz): Adds brightness and clarity. Adjust to reduce sibilance or harshness.

Steps to Optimize Your EQ Settings

Follow these steps to fine-tune your webcam microphone EQ in 2026:

  • Use a digital audio workstation or streaming software with EQ controls.
  • Start with flat settings—no boosts or cuts.
  • Speak naturally into the microphone and listen carefully.
  • Slowly adjust the bass, mid, and treble sliders while monitoring your voice.
  • Reduce frequencies that cause muddiness or harshness.
  • Boost frequencies that improve clarity and presence.
  • Use automatic AI EQ features if available, then make manual tweaks as needed.

Additional Tips for 2026

Besides EQ adjustments, consider these tips to enhance your webcam microphone setup:

  • Use a pop filter or foam windscreen to reduce plosives and wind noise.
  • Position your microphone at mouth level, about 6-12 inches away.
  • Maintain consistent distance to avoid volume fluctuations.
  • Utilize noise suppression features in your streaming software.
  • Regularly update your microphone firmware and software for optimal performance.
